WILLIAMSON | Mensajero de La Mesa<\/p>\n<p>Agatha Christie\u2019s murder mystery play \u201cThe Mousetrap\u201d is the longest-running play in modern history. It opened in London\u2019s West End in 1952 and has not closed yet.<\/p>\n<p>The up-and-coming production of Christie\u2019s play \u201cThe Hollow,\u201d put on by Lamplighters Community Theatre, may not run quite as long. Not because it isn\u2019t popular, but their next play, \u201cCompany,\u201d opens May 1. Scheduling issues hamper another 68-year run. \u201cThe Hollow\u201d opens Feb. 28 and closes March 29.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cAlmost every performance sells out,\u201d said director Mark Loveless of their Christie productions. \u201cWe do Agatha Christie almost every year.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>A \u201cBritish cozy cottage mystery\u201d \u2014 as some reference the genre \u2014 involves cheating, romance, a murder, and characters that all might have wanted the victim dead. Or, a gathering of guests at a country house disturbed by an abrupt death.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In the second act it won\u2019t be clear who did it,\u201d said actress Connie Terwilliger who plays Lady Lucy Angkatell. \u201cPeople think they know who did it but then it changes.\u201d<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_11462\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-11462\" style=\"width: 300px\" class=\"wp-caption alignright\"><a href=\"https:\/\/lamesacourier.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/02\/Lizette-Kent-Allen-and-Fran-Godinez.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-11462 lazyload\" data-src=\"https:\/\/lamesacourier.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/02\/Lizette-Kent-Allen-and-Fran-Godinez-300x240.jpg\" alt=\"Lamplighters presents Christie\u2019s \u2018The Hollow\u2019\" width=\"300\" height=\"240\" src=\"data:image\/gif;base64,R0lGODlhAQABAAAAACH5BAEKAAEALAAAAAABAAEAAAICTAEAOw==\" style=\"--smush-placeholder-width: 300px; --smush-placeholder-aspect-ratio: 300\/240;\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-11462\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">(l to r) Fran Godinez and Lizette Kent Allen<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>Christie is known for writing victims that very few empathize with. The victim in \u201cThe Hollow\u201d is a philandering husband, Dr. Cristow, but still a murder victim.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t is a play with changing romantic affiliations,\u201d said Terwilliger. (The less polite, call it marital cheating.)<\/p>\n<p>Agatha Christie aficionados can speculate if Dr. Cristow\u2019s character is based upon Christie\u2019s first husband Archibald Christie, who cheated on her. The marriage ended in divorce in 1928. Christie\u2019s second marriage to Sir Max Mallowan, married in 1930, lasted until her death in 1976.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cJust before this (the murder) happens, he (Dr. Cristow) is remorseful and regrets his actions but not to his mistress,\u201d said co-producer Heather Kenney.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e play differs from the book,\u201d said Loveless. \u201cThere are 12 actors.\u201d The book debuted in the U.S. in 1946. It is considered an example of classic Christie literature.<\/p>\n<p>One of those 12 actors has a long history with Christie\u2019s brand of murder.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cI\u2019m very familiar with Agatha Christie,\u201d said O.P. Hadlock. \u201cI did \u2018The Mouse Trap\u2019 in 1982 in Orange County.\u201d Hadlock plays Sir Henry Angkatell K.C.B. in \u201cThe Hollow.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>How does some of the search go in finding a role to play for an actor?<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When you do community theater you wait for a character in your age range,\u201d quipped Terwilliger.<\/p>\n<p>When asked how to build suspense, Terwilliger responded, \u201cIt\u2019s all in the timing, body language \u2014 plus in every speech and every line there can be different intent.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The intent in this play is murder \u2014 and it gives an audience member a chance to be an armchair detective.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e Hollow\u201d plays Fridays and Saturdays at 8 p.m. and Sundays at 2 p.m. through March 28 at Lamplighters Theatre, 5915 Severin Drive, La Mesa.
